Full Job Description Job Description:
Client is looking for a Mechanical Technician. Top skills include dyno testing experience, fabrication capability, and troubleshooting / problem solving experience. Engine validation and engine development. Validation is pretty straight forward with just standard testing. The development space is more manual testing with calibration and hardware development.
Job Responsibilities:
Pallet build
  • receive a property, set it up to engineer standards, fabrication work, drilling, welding, getting them ready to slide into a dyno to spin (for this spot there is no dyno experience required, this is like a mechanic at a dealership role) Engine Validation
  • they will be assigned test cells to own and operate, install of the property, do morning checks, hit a start button because it is all automated, watch that or move on to the next cell to complete task Engine Development
  • no start button, 10% automated and the rest is manual, must have puma or dyno experience, developing calibrations or hardware to support the launch of the new properties Interaction level
  • Constantly working together with others during their shift Work environment
  • typical lab environment, clean, lot of safety and standards in place
Requirements:
Bachelor's degree required. Minimum 5 years of experience with Dyno Testing Experience with fabrication capability and troubleshooting Problem-Solving Experience
